Odisha: 8 people trapped on 30-foot-high mechanical swing at Bali Jatra rescued

At least eight people remained stranded for nearly two hours on a mechanical swing that suddenly malfunctioned while in motion at a height of about 30 feet above the ground at the Bali Jatra here, police said. The incident took place around 11 p.m. on Wednesday (November 12, 2025) when the swing suddenly stopped as…
